Online art classes to continue
By APP
April 04, 2020
Islamabad: Art group ‘Theatre Wallay’ has decided to continue their acting and singing classes online in the wake of corona virus outbreak and measures to adopt social distancing to curb the spreading.
According to the management, the classes were continuing via social networking and other online applications where student record monologues and other performances and sent to their teachers for evaluation who send their feedback accordingly.
Management said that through this means, the halt in the acting course can be dealt with to some extent. Students and teachers were residing in their homes during quarantine can use their leisure time creatively.
